TROUBLESHOOTING GUIDE

If you experience distinctive problems with the Transmitter and Receiver, try some of the suggestions listed below before calling the Factory Technicians.

RECEIVER APPEARS DEAD; THERE IS NO RESPONSE WHEN TRANSMITTER BUTTONS ARE PUSHED.

Check the power connections to the receiver.

There must be at least 20 VAC at the receiver power connections. (If a 24V system).

Review the code switch settings.

Any mismatch will prevent the receiver from working. Try a different code switch setting.

Check the antenna installation.

Wait one minute for the receiver to “warm-up”. Check battery in transmitter.

RECEIVER CLICKSWHEN ANY TRANSMITTER BUTTON IS PUSHED, BUT NOTHING ELSE HAPPENS.

Check the wire & connections in the STOP circuit. Refer to Figure 3.

Check the OPEN & CLOSE connections.

The wire gage may be too small for the number of wall stations used.

Check the power to the door operator. Check the door operator’s control voltage.

SHORT DISTANCE OR INTERMITTENT OPERATION.

Relocate the antenna with a coaxial cable.

Metal objects too close to receiver, move to a better location.

External interference (such as radio towers).

Change to a different frequency.

Stuck transmitter in building.

Change code switches from factory settings.

Check battery in transmitter.

ONE RECEIVER WORKS BUT THE OTHER IS DEAD.

Relocate the antennas.

Receivers too close together (cross-talking); move to different locations.

Use a Master/Slave system.

Master/Slave wires not connected properly. Refer to Figure 4.

Check code switch settings.

SOME THINGS TO REMEMBER:

Range is dependent on the installation, type of building, type of door and the location of the transmitter. When these conditions change so will the distance.

Any transmitter can interfere with operation. These include cell phones, cordless phones, wireless systems and CB and mobile transmitters. Other sources of interference include computer equipment, industrial equipment, electric motors, fluorescent lights, etc. The list is endless.

Do not lengthen or shorten the receiver antenna. It is set to an optimal length based on the frequency of operation.

If the antenna is blocked or shielded (such as a car traveling through a tunnel) the distance will decrease.

Always change the Factory set codes.
